WebbESL Film and Cinema Lesson - Vocabulary Exercises: Matching, Listing, Sentence Completion, Gap-fill, Short Answer Questions - Speaking Activity: Guided Discussion - Group Work - Intermediate (B1) - 60 minutes. In this film and cinema lesson, students learn vocabulary related to films and film genres and practice talking about movies. Then follow up with a film … Webb21 feb. 2024 · Here are a few basic ground rules I learned along the way to make “movie day” a meaningful experience: Explain the purpose of the film or clip to your students before you start. Students need to know what they are expected to learn and expected to do with the information.

Teach the language of film. You don't have to teach film theory, but providing students with some basic terms (such as cut, focus, frame, fade, and close-up) will help them articulate what they are seeing more easily. 5.
